Transaction 66b8f9058c4c4e9cb281acca494afd9f1fe00042d2320c34a7b17b629d00791f
1 Input
1 Output
-
66b8f9058c4c4e9cb281acca494afd9f1fe00042d2320c34a7b17b629d00791f:0
- value
- 2000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e9d0626fa5a7a8e8a9d47567a1aef41ad0a6cbc6 OP_EQUAL
- address
- 3P1K13sJBd16TqmrM1aitNRvmpmUqJSZPo